Mobile Communication Symbol

The phone communication symbol is a widely recognized picture that represents the act of connecting via telephone. This universal symbol often depicts a handset, sometimes in conjunction with a speakerphone. It is frequently used in software to indicate phone-related actions. For example, you might see this symbol on a button that initiates a phone call or when viewing directory listings. The straightforwardness of the phone communication symbol makes it easily recognizable across cultures, contributing to its effectiveness.

Accessibility Symbol

An Accessibility Indicator is a signal that signifies the accessibility function of a device or content. It enables users with disabilities to quickly understand whether they can interact with a particular resource. These indicators are displayed through icons, colors, or textual notations.

Accessibility Indicators play a essential role in creating inclusive and user-friendly experiences for everyone. They ensure that users with disabilities are not excluded from accessing information and interacting with technology effectively. Moreover, they contribute to the overall satisfaction of digital products and services by providing clear and concise guidance.
